MY HISTORY

My story begins in the heart of Paris, within a family known for its strong connection to traditional fairs and popular celebrations. As the daughter of Marcel Campion, I was raised in a world where music, craftsmanship, and community were inseparable. I spent my childhood living among carousels and fairgrounds, learning values such as resilience, independence, and creativity from a very young age.

Music became my natural language. Influenced by jazz manouche, swing, flamenco, and French chanson, I developed a style that reflects both my heritage and my personal journey. Over the years, I have performed on renowned stages, released original music, and shared my vision of Paris and fairground life through songs filled with emotion and authenticity.

Alongside my artistic career, I have actively participated in the management and preservation of historic attractions, particularly in iconic locations such as the Jardin des Tuileries. My path is not only about music, but also about defending a cultural legacy, giving a voice to a community, and passing on traditions that continue to inspire new generations.

Today, my work stands at the crossroads of art, memory, and identity, telling a story that is both personal and universal.

PRESS

Singrid Campion is a French artist and cultural figure whose work blends music, heritage, and fairground culture. Her artistic universe draws inspiration from jazz manouche, French chanson, and gypsy influences, offering a unique perspective rooted in tradition and personal history.

Through her music and cultural projects, Singrid Campion explores themes of identity, transmission, and popular culture, creating a bridge between the past and contemporary artistic expression. Her work has attracted the attention of media outlets, cultural platforms, and event organizers interested in authentic and heritage-driven creations.
